Hedwig is right, the University was founded in just one building,
still standing today.
A plaque on its wall says that it was opened by Kaiser Franz Josef.
It was also and still is the building housing the departments of
Mathematics and Physics.

> Hi Edgar, Thanks for the article in the FAZ, very interesting, but
> has some mistakes.As Mimi said, the number is not 15000 perished
> Jews, but 19.000,m. Bursuk, as Bursug, but I found an other
> mistake..In Parag. 4 he wrote about the University inside the
> Mitr.Residence from "1875", Until 1940 the Residence was a
> religion orthdoxe site, the Soviets transformed the church besides
> in an atheist laboratory and the big palace located there the
> "Medizinski Part of the university...In 1875 the Austrians opened
> the first university in a big building in the University Street,
> for law and philosophy.....and 1945 the residence become
> definitively the University for medicine....I know some friends who
> came back from Kazakstan to Czernowitz, Jews, who faught in the red
> army, and their son, born in the Sov.Union, was mot aloud to study
> medicine in Czernowitz, only in Tomsk.So it was "Numerus nullus"
> for Jews at the Uni in Czernowitz.
